How they compare

Ecuador currently reports 274.67 terawatt-hours against 155.59 terawatt-hours in Thailand, a difference of 119.08 terawatt-hours.

That makes Ecuador's figure about 1.8 times Thailand's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 126 shared years of data; in 1900 it was Thailand ahead.

Ecuador ranks 31st and Thailand ranks 34th of 220 countries.

Ecuador has averaged higher in every one of the 13 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Ecuador Thailand Difference Ahead
1900s 0 terawatt-hours 0 terawatt-hours 0 terawatt-hours
1910s 0.0279 terawatt-hours 0 terawatt-hours 0.0279 terawatt-hours Ecuador
1920s 0.6152 terawatt-hours 0 terawatt-hours 0.6152 terawatt-hours Ecuador
1930s 2.98 terawatt-hours 0 terawatt-hours 2.98 terawatt-hours Ecuador
1940s 3.65 terawatt-hours 0 terawatt-hours 3.65 terawatt-hours Ecuador
1950s 4.65 terawatt-hours 0 terawatt-hours 4.65 terawatt-hours Ecuador
1960s 3.94 terawatt-hours 0.0547 terawatt-hours 3.89 terawatt-hours Ecuador
1970s 88.74 terawatt-hours 0.1151 terawatt-hours 88.63 terawatt-hours Ecuador
1980s 154.39 terawatt-hours 13.82 terawatt-hours 140.57 terawatt-hours Ecuador
1990s 223.76 terawatt-hours 41.97 terawatt-hours 181.79 terawatt-hours Ecuador
2000s 294.8 terawatt-hours 129.43 terawatt-hours 165.38 terawatt-hours Ecuador
2010s 327.2 terawatt-hours 197.11 terawatt-hours 130.09 terawatt-hours Ecuador
2020s 293.7 terawatt-hours 150.3 terawatt-hours 143.4 terawatt-hours Ecuador

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
